Output 3cd43cdce32c55a17778b82e5c516a799d347718d9db54732679617dc7c499aa:3

value
41490506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65de5f2d90f1e924480f219e9e730d4e9cee860 OP_EQUAL
address
MRz2WaPY4yPYNqD52biK4esHjTEjyYJRX9
transaction
3cd43cdce32c55a17778b82e5c516a799d347718d9db54732679617dc7c499aa
spent
true